I hear really good things about the Bridgestone RE-01R's. Looks like the only sizes they make that will fit the rims on my stock 05 6MT coupe are the 245/35R19.
Has anyone tried using this size on all 4 rims for the stock 19's?

Will this mess with the VDC?
Will my car be slightly higher in the front?
Will I rub in the front?
Will steering feel heavier with larger front tires?
